Tenebre (1982)
Slapped this one while going through some cards and ended up having to put the cards down. Another banger from Argento. I feel this movie perfectly encapsulates those pulpy murder mysteries that I love and it just so happens to be about an author of such books. A fantastic giallo film

I haven't done a thread like this in a minute. But this Halloween I'm gonna do a 31 horror movies thread.

Day 1. Starting off with what I think is a sleeper, The Changeling (1980). A phenomenal ghost story that utilizes atmospheric horror and some twists to create an enjoyable and eerie watch
